It's available in Mame as one of the Deco cassette roms (so you'll need the Deco system roms to run it). Added waaay back when Mame was still being beta released. Professor PacMan is supported in Mame already, but not enabled because the dump is incomplete :( Bakutotsu Kijuutei is the original name for Baraduke2...that's in Mame as well.

What I do to speed it up is simply hit F10.. that should load it up in no time ;) Additionally you can probably jack up the framerate to frameskip 11 (using F8 or F9) for even more speed. It gets rid of loading times for DECO stuff fast. :D You can view the rate you're getting by hitting F11 of course.

You need to use F10 alongside F8 (run as fast as possible+increase framerate to skip 11). Then put framerate back on auto once the rom is loaded.
